History's Heroes - History's Secret Heroes: Series 2: The Extraordinary Cook Sisters

History's Secret Heroes: Series 2: The Extraordinary Cook Sisters

04/01/24 • 29 min

1 Listener

History's Heroes

How did Ida and Louise Cook, two opera-loving sisters from England, help dozens of Jewish people escape Nazi Germany?

Helena Bonham Carter shines a light on extraordinary stories from World War Two. Join her for incredible tales of deception, acts of resistance and courage.

A BBC Studios Audio production for BBC Radio 4 and BBC Sounds.
